Noctor's
Dublin
27/07/2026: Proper Irish pub on a proper Irish street, brimming with local pride (love it).
As an English man, I was a little apprehensive, but everyone was very welcoming, had a great craic and after sampling much more Guinness during our trip, I can, without a doubt, say that this was the best Guinness poured in Ireland 🇮🇪 Thanks for the warm welcome fellas.
P.s Cash only
26/07/2026: We found this place by accident, it's really authentic, run by the same lady for 42 years. The other customers were nice and really talkative even though they jokingly tried to scare us a bit when we went out smoking. The pint is 5.50 for the moment, and it's really well poured, supposedly the best in the area. The area itself is a bit sketchy but no one was aggresive or even mean. There's pool and a jukebox and the interior is very vintage. For me it was worth it but not for everyone probably. As a foreigner it may be hard to understand some guys' accent, but the lady at the bar is extremely nice.
